About Urbastyle

Urbastyle produces architectural concrete for public spaces worldwide. From Tournai, the company works on projects for cities, architects, and contractors – from outdoor furniture for NATO headquarters to concrete facade elements for public buildings. By intelligently managing materials, using closed water circuits, and optimizing processes, Urbastyle systematically reduces its environmental impact. It aimed to structure its CO2 reduction efforts within the CO2 Performance Ladder.

What is the CO₂ Performance Ladder?
A certification system that assesses companies on their CO₂ reduction. It has five levels, with level 3 often required for government contracts. Companies using this sustainability framework must measure and report their emissions, set goals, and demonstrate that they are systematically working towards improvement. For the construction sector, it is the standard for tenders.

The results

Level 3 Certificate as a lever for sustainable growth and new future plans

Urbastyle achieved its Level 3 certification within the set timeframe. The impact of this trajectory within the CO₂ Performance Ladder extends beyond compliance, strengthening both their market position and strategic long-term vision.

Market access secured. Thanks to the certification, Urbastyle remains eligible for government contracts and tenders.

Strategic advantage. The certificate strengthens Urbastyle's credibility within the sector and with public authorities.

Foundation for further steps. The CO₂ Footprint analysis forms the basis for future optimizations and collaboration with suppliers.

Cultural shift. Sustainability is now structurally embedded in Urbastyle's operations and mindset.
